China has recently announced a package of economic policies to bolster its economy. Cao Chufeng follows a group of foreign businesses in the megacity Chongqing to learn what foreign enterprises think about the policies.
Located in the southwestern part of China, Chongqing serves as a center for finance, manufacturing and transportation for the upstream Yangtze river. This week, the China Council for the Promotion of International Trade organized a group of foreign enterprises and chambers of commerce to visit the city, hoping to foster more business and investment opportunities.
REN HONGBIN Chairman China Council for the Promotion of International Trade "Chongqing is indeed a vibrant place with a wide range of investment opportunities, as well as a hub for the overlap of various national strategies and policies."
Dozens of foreign companies and chambers of commerce joined the group tour. They held Q and A meetings with the Chongqing municipal government, and inspected the Liangjiang New Area, a national level opening-up and development area. Although it is still too early to say whether the tour will lead to more deals, participants are optimistic about the place.
KIM HONGKI First Vice Chairman, The Korea Chamber of Commerce in China "Chongqing is the center of the Western Development Policy, and with a population of over 30 million, many South Korean companies are particularly interested in investment opportunities in Chongqing."
LU HAIQING Global Vice President, IHG Hotels & Resorts "Chongqing is huge, Chongqing has potential, and we are not there yet. And our hotels can bring nice things to this market."
About one month prior to the tour, the Chinese government has rolled out a package of policies to bolster its economy, including boosting domestic spending and creating a nicer business environment for private enterprises. And we asked foreign companies whether the policies will affect their business confidence.
LU HAIQING Global Vice President, IHG Hotels & Resorts "If you ask me whether I'm confident in the measures, yes, I'm not worried about the short term. We're really looking at the long term prosperity. That's why we're here, and that's why we'll continue to be here."
ROBIN ZHANG CFO, Genesis Group "From the perspective of foreign investment, we believe these economic policies are very positive. They mainly manifest in enhancing the overall market vitality, promoting the upgrade of market consumption, and improving and optimizing the entire business environment."
CAO CHUFENG Chongqing "Chongqing is seen as one of China's gateways to the world, being a major commercial and tech hub for western parts of the country. Foreign investors believe the municipality has potential for further development and are here exploring those very opportunities. But their interest goes beyond this mega city and its mountains, also spanning to other parts of the country. Cao Chufeng, CGTN, Chongqing."
